Summary
The Semiconductor Equipment Owner/Engineer is responsible for equipment performance, reliability, and continuous improvement within an assigned process area. This role owns tool health, maintenance strategy, cost, and capability, while partnering with Manufacturing, Process Engineering, and vendors to enable safe, stable, and high-yield production across the fab.
Responsibilities
- Own equipment performance, reliability, and lifecycle management for assigned toolsets.
- Develop and complete maintenance strategies to improve uptime, yield, and cost performance.
- Lead trouble-shooting efforts for complex equipment issues and recurring failures.
- Support tool installations, upgrades, qualifications, and production ramps.
- Analyze equipment data to identify trends and drive continuous improvement initiatives.
- Partner with vendors to resolve technical issues and implement long-term solutions.
- Ensure compliance with safety, environmental, and operational standards.
- Mentor technicians and support technical skill development within the team.
Minimum Qualifications
- Engineering or related field degree
- Hands-on experience owning and sustaining semiconductor equipment.
- Experience trouble-shooting and resolving complex semiconductor equipment issues
- Experienced in working multi-functionally with facilities, process teams, and vendors.
Preferred Qualifications
- Experience owning semiconductor manufacturing tools in areas such as Lithography, Dry Etch, Wet Etch, Diffusion, Implant, Facilities, or other fab areas.
- Experience with sustaining equipment reliability, achieving cost reduction, and/or performance optimization.
- Knowledge of SPC, FMEA, change management, or continuous improvement methodologies.

What you need to know about the Colorado Tech Scene
With a business-friendly climate and research universities like CU Boulder and Colorado State, Colorado has made a name for itself as a startup ecosystem. The state boasts a skilled workforce and high quality of life thanks to its affordable housing, vibrant cultural scene and unparalleled opportunities for outdoor recreation. Colorado is also home to the National Renewable Energy Laboratory, helping cement its status as a hub for renewable energy innovation.
Key Facts About Colorado Tech
- Number of Tech Workers: 260,000; 8.5% of overall workforce (2024 CompTIA survey)
- Major Tech Employers: Lockheed Martin, Century Link, Comcast, BAE Systems, Level 3
- Key Industries: Software, artificial intelligence, aerospace, e-commerce, fintech, healthtech
- Funding Landscape: $4.9 billion in VC funding in 2024 (Pitchbook)
- Notable Investors: Access Venture Partners, Ridgeline Ventures, Techstars, Blackhorn Ventures
- Research Centers and Universities: Colorado School of Mines, University of Colorado Boulder, University of Denver, Colorado State University, Mesa Laboratory, Space Science Institute, National Center for Atmospheric Research, National Renewable Energy Laboratory, Gottlieb Institute
